About

Peter Maysenhölder advises corporate clients on national and international matters, with particular strength in cross-border M&A transactions. His practice regularly involves coordinating multi-jurisdictional teams to deliver integrated solutions. Corporate and commercial disputes form a substantial part of his work, especially for clients from the DACH region facing complex cross-border litigation. Fluency in German, English, and Czech removes language barriers when negotiating with counterparties or managing proceedings across Central Europe.

Before joining LYNX, Peter built his commercial acumen at one of the world’s leading investment banks in Hong Kong. He then honed his legal craft at a renowned corporate law firm in Düsseldorf. This combination of financial markets insight and rigorous legal training shapes a practical, business-oriented approach. He contributes frequently to the World Bank’s Doing Business Report, reflecting recognized expertise in regulatory frameworks. Active membership in the German-Czech Chamber of Industry and Commerce strengthens his network for clients pursuing opportunities between these two economies.
